Private-pay planning guide

Long-distance private-pay price guide for Salt Lake City

MedicalRide planning rates use U.S. dollars and miles. For Salt Lake City, current private-pay estimates start with the base service amount, include the listed local miles when applicable, and then add mileage or access factors when the trip is longer or more complex. These are planning estimates before provider confirmation, not a guaranteed final customer price.

Regular local mileage is commonly modeled at $4.25/mi, longer-distance mileage at $4.25/mi, and after-hours mileage at $4.75/mi. Common add-ons include same-day coordination $30; after-hours timing $35; weekend timing $30; hospital discharge coordination $10; oxygen or equipment handling $25; stairs $30, $60, $105, or $70 when the count is not clear. wait time after the included 15-minute window at $30/hr for ambulatory rides, $70/hr for wheelchair or ambulette rides, and $140/hr for stretcher rides.

Salt Lake City pricing can change with exact entrances, parking or valet access, stairs, chair dimensions, oxygen, same-day timing, weekend or after-hours pickup, hospital discharge timing, wait-and-return needs, caregiver coordination, and longer regional mileage. Share full pickup and drop-off addresses, appointment or release time, mobility equipment, stairs, return plan, and contact details before requesting a price.

Long-distance trip checklist

  • Exact pickup and destination entrances, including suite, unit, floor, discharge desk, or clinic entrance.
  • Requested pickup time, appointment time, return-trip needs, and whether waiting time is expected.
  • Passenger mobility level, transfer needs, companion or caregiver travel, and any equipment traveling with the passenger.
  • One-way miles, state-to-state routing, rest stops, companion travel, luggage or equipment, and whether overnight planning is needed.
  • How the provider prices mileage, wait time, return trips, and extra assistance.

Local context

Transportation and mobility context in Salt Lake City

The 2020-2024 ACS estimates the population of Salt Lake City city, Utah at about 208,007.

Within that ACS geography, about 12.5% of residents are estimated to be age 65 or older.

ACS estimates show about 10.8% of occupied households there have no vehicle available.

Among residents age 65 and older in the ACS estimate, 33.9% are estimated to report a disability.

USDA RUCA classifies the ZIP-level area as Metropolitan Core.
